This blunt weapon isn't just about brute force; it's about strategic buffing, both for yourself and your allies. Mastering its melodies is key to success.

All Moves

CommandMoveDescription
Triangle/YLeft SwingA basic attack producing Note 1. Use with a directional input for a Forward Smash.
Circle/BRight SwingA basic attack producing Note 2.
Analog Direction + Circle/BFlourishProduces Note 2. Adding Triangle/Y, Circle/B, or Triangle/Y + Circle/B during the attack adds another note.
Triangle/Y + Circle/B Backwards StrikeProduces Note 3. Ideal for hitting targets behind you, moving the hunter backward during the attack.
Analog Direction + Triangle/Y + Circle/B Overhead SmashProduces Note 3. Adding Triangle/Y, Circle/B, or Triangle/Y + Circle/B during the attack adds another note.
Backwards Analog Direction + Triangle/Y or Circle/B or Triangle/Y + Circle/B during comboHilt StabA quick attack producing a note, varying depending on the button combination used (Triangle/Y, Circle/B, or Triangle/Y + Circle/B).
R2/RTPerformActivates Melody Effects. Stocked melodies play sequentially, or select a specific melody with R2/RT + Triangle/Y or Circle/B. A powerful Performance Beat (R2/RT) followed by an Encore (Triangle/Y + Circle/B) boosts and extends Melody Effects. Timing these with Melody Effect activation increases their power.
R2/RT + Cross/AEcho BubbleCreates an Echo Bubble, type depending on the equipped Hunting Horn. Up to three notes (Triangle/Y, Circle/B, or Triangle/Y + Circle/B) can be added.
R2/RT + Triangle/Y + Circle/B with Melody StockedSpecial PerformancePlays the unique Melody Effect of the equipped Hunting Horn. Once stocked, this melody isn't overwritten.
L2/LT + R1/RBFocus Strike: ReverbA Performance attack effective against wounds. Up to five notes (Triangle/Y, Circle/B, or Triangle/Y + Circle/B) can be added during performance. Precise timing increases damage.

Combos

Hunting Horn Combos
Image Source: Capcom via The Escapist
Beyond its musical abilities, the Hunting Horn packs a punch. Here are some effective combos:

Overhead Smash Combo

A reliable combo: Move forward and press Triangle/Y + Circle/B twice for the Overhead Smash and its follow-up. Consistent use can stun monsters.

Performance Combo

After stacking desired songs, initiate Perform (R2/RT), followed by Triangle/Y + Circle/B for an Encore to boost and extend Melody Effects.

Echo Bubble Combo

Best against incapacitated enemies: Start with Echo Bubble (Cross/A + R2/RT), follow with Triangle/Y, Circle/B, Circle/B for Echo Wave (Blunt), then R2/RT for Perform and an Encore (Triangle/Y + Circle/B).

Hunting Horn Tips

Hunting Horn Tips
Image Source: Capcom via The Escapist
Mastering the Hunting Horn involves controlling buffs and timing damage output effectively, especially in cooperative hunts.

Note Mastery

Each Hunting Horn has unique songs requiring specific note combinations. The top-right corner indicates the required command for each note. Flourish and Overhead Smash allow adding extra notes. Notes can even be played while riding your Seikret.

Buff Optimization

Stack notes for songs and chain multiple songs for diverse buffs, tailoring them to the situation. Consider the performance time required.

Echo Bubble Utilization

Maximize Echo Bubble use for battlefield advantage. It provides three extra note inputs and amplifies damage. Increased evasion and movement speed within the bubble enhance survivability, especially in High Rank hunts.

Self-Improvement Skill

Prioritize Self-Improvement to at least level 2 for a 20% attack boost, increasing damage output.

Special Performance Readiness

Always have a Special Performance ready, such as the Offset Melody, to counter monster attacks. Use the Special Performance command (R2/RT + Triangle/Y + Circle/B) and hold the stance, releasing it as the monster attacks to knock it down.
